This charming 1917 structure is a perfect example of the Craftsman and Bungalow style of its time and is nestled in the heart of the Rockledge Historical District. The charismatic appeal of its 1100 square feet makes it perfect for cozy ecumenical weddings, anniversary parties, lectures, workshops and similar events. The interior boasts restored heart pine floors, bead board wainscoting and interior trim, 10 padded oak pews, decorative pressed tin ceiling, and fourteen-diamond lattice work window panes.
